"**Value (4/5)**: While it is a bit pricey for what you get, they don't skimp on the ingredients. The appearance can be misleading; two savory crepes filled us up for hours (I even skipped dinner that evening). My husband and I consider ourselves to have a healthy appetite. We didn’t order any soup, but based on Yelpers' photos and comments, it doesn't seem like a good value for the price.
**Food (5/5)**: We tried two savory crepes, Raphael's and L'France. The details are below, but wow, they were really impressive and now I’m curious to try their other offerings!
- **Raphael's Crepe (savory)**: As another reviewer noted, it really does taste like a Costco chicken bake in crepe form! It’s on the heavier side, filled with creamy goodness, and comes with a surprising kick of spiciness that enhances the flavor. I wholeheartedly recommend this dish!
- **L'France (savory)**: This crepe was lighter but still enjoyable. My husband and I agreed that they generously filled it with shrimp, as I had shrimp in almost every bite. Seafood enthusiasts will likely love this dish, though it didn't quite measure up to Raphael's.
**Ambiance (2/5)**: The restaurant has a somewhat dated and dusty feel. The decor is dark, the lighting is dim, and overall it feels like it has seen better days. The menu on the wall had prices taped over and wasn’t complete. The absence of music made it easy to hear kitchen noises, and the air inside felt a bit stale.
**Service (3/5)**: The service was standard. They took our order, delivered our food, checked in on us once, and presented the check when we were finished.
